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ced Program Director to lead large-scale, enterprise transformation programs within the banking domain. The role requires strong leadership across business, technology, compliance, and operations teams to drive strategic initiatives such as core banking transformation, digital modernization, regulatory programs, payments transformation, and risk/compliance platforms.
The ideal candidate will have deep expertise in banking operations, regulatory frameworks, and enterprise program governance, with a proven track record of delivering multi-million-dollar programs onsite in a client-facing environment.
